Spicy Peach-Glazed Pork Chops

 
PeachChops.jpg

Servings: 4
Ready In : 30 mins

Ingredients

  • 1 cup peach jam

  • 1 1/2 tbsp Worcestershire sauce

  • 1/2 tsp chili paste

  • 4 boneless pork chops

  • 1 tsp ground ginger

  • 1 pinch ground cinnamon

  • salt and pepper to taste

  • 2 tbsp olive oil

  • 1/2 cup wine

Directions

In a small bowl, mix together the peach preserves, Worcestershire sauce, and chile paste.

Rinse pork chops, and pat dry.

Sprinkle the chops with ginger, cinnamon, salt, and pepper.

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Sear the chops for about 2 minutes on each side. Remove from the pan, and set aside.

Pour white wine into the pan, and stir to scrape the bottom of the pan.

Stir in the peach preserves mixture.

Return the chops to the pan, and flip to coat with the sauce.

Reduce heat to medium low, and cook the pork chops for about 8 minutes on each side, or until done.
